/usr/local/work/flx> ocamldoc -v -I src -d impldoc src/*.mli -html
Analysing file src/environments_fish.mli...
Ok
Analysing file src/flx_ast.mli...
.........
Analysing file src/flx_cil_check.mli...
Ok
Analysing file src/flx_cil_cil.mli...
Compilation error. Use the OCaml compiler to get more details.
Analysing file src/flx_cil_cilutil.mli...
....

/usr/local/work/flx> ocamlc src/flx_cil_cil.mli
File "lpsrc/flx_cil.ipk", line 8383, characters 32-50:
Unbound type constructor Flx_cil_pretty.doc

Well ..

/usr/local/work/flx> ocamlc -I src src/flx_cil_cil.mli

[no errors]

Ocamldoc analyses 141 files and give just this one
weird error. Any hints what to look for?

The declaration in Flx_cil_pretty is just

type doc
